Home Arrow Icon Knowledge base Arrow Icon Global Arrow Icon Hogyan hibakeresésé tehetem a hitelesítési problémákat, ha a logikai alkalmazásom 401 jogosulatlan hibát ad vissza


Hogyan hibakeresésé tehetem a hitelesítési problémákat, ha a logikai alkalmazásom 401 jogosulatlan hibát ad vissza


A hitelesítési problémák hibakeresése, amikor a logikai alkalmazás 401 jogosulatlan hibát ad vissza, több lépést foglal magában:

1. Ellenőrizze a hitelesítő adatokat és a hitelesítési beállítást: Győződjön meg arról, hogy a hitelesítéshez használt hitelesítő adatok helyesek és megfelelően vannak konfigurálva. Ez magában foglalja az API -kulcsok, a tokenek, a felhasználónevek és a jelszavak ellenőrzését. Ellenőrizze továbbá, hogy a hitelesítő adatok nem jártak -e le vagy nem vettek -e vissza [3] [8].

2. Ellenőrizze az engedélyezési fejléceket: erősítse meg, hogy az engedélyezési fejléc helyesen van -e beállítva a kérésben. Token használata esetén ügyeljen arra, hogy azok érvényesek és ne lejártak -e. Az olyan eszközök, mint a Postman, segíthetnek ellenőrizni ezeket a fejléceket [3] [5].

3. áttekintés az API dokumentációjának áttekintése: Ellenőrizze az API dokumentációt, hogy ellenőrizze a helyes hitelesítési módszert, és hogy az engedélyek elegendőek -e a megkísérelt művelethez [3] [6].

4. Ellenőrizze a kérés részleteit: Használja az olyan eszközöket, mint a böngésző hálózati fül vagy API -ügyfelek, hogy ellenőrizze a kérés fejléceit és paramétereit bármilyen gépeléshez vagy helytelen formázáshoz [8].

5. Kezelt személyazonosság -konfiguráció: Ha a kezelt személyazonosságot használja az Azure -ban, akkor ügyeljen arra, hogy a logikai alkalmazás kezelt identitása helyesen van -e konfigurálva, és hogy az alkalmazott alkalmazás azonosítója megegyezik a célszolgáltatás által elvártával [2].

6. Szervernaplók és hibamegfigyelés: Engedélyezze a kiszolgáló naplózását a hitelesítési hibák és minták nyomon követésére. Ez segíthet azonosítani a felhasználókkal, a végpontokkal vagy a tokenekkel kapcsolatos konkrét kérdéseket [1] [8].

7. Vizsgálja meg a különböző hitelesítési útvonalakat: Próbáljon ki különböző hitelesítési módszereket (például OAuth, Social Bejelentkezés) a probléma izolálására [8].

8. Bérlő és a régió konzisztenciája: Gondoskodjon arról, hogy az összes érintett szolgáltatás ugyanabban a bérlőben és régióban legyen, különösen akkor, ha integrálódik más Azure szolgáltatásokkal, például a Dynamics 365 -hez [6].

Ezeknek a területeknek a szisztematikus ellenőrzésével azonosíthatja és megoldhatja a hitelesítési problémákat, amelyek a logikai alkalmazásban a 401 jogosulatlan hibát okozzák.

Idézetek:
[1] https://blog.airbrake.io/blog/http-errors/401-unauthorized-error
[2] http://terenceluk.blogspot.com/2022/09/securing-azure-function-appto-require.html
[3] https://www.linkedin.com/advice/1/whats-best-way-debug-api-returns-401-error-skills-web-fejlesztés
[4] https://kinsta.com/knowledbase/401-error/
[5] https://stackoverflow.com/questions/48155720/azure-bot-service-sovice-to-azure-logic-app-401-unauthorized
[6] https://www.dynamicsuser.net/t/logicapps-integration-unauthorized-access/67783
[7] https://learn.microsoft.com/en-us/troubleshoot/azure/api-mgmt/availity/unauthorized-errors-invoke-apis
[8] https://sslinsights.com/how-to-fix-401-unauthorized-access-error/